  I am trying to find the color name of my 1949 Mercury. The paint code on the car is 05.I checked the auto color library on this web site and I cannot find it.

  Marilyn, the 49 Mercs came in the following colors; Black. Alberta Blue,Royal Bronze Blue Metallic,Dakota Gray,Biscay Blue Metallic,Barwick Green Metallic,Bermuda Cream,Lima Tan Metallic,Tampico Red Metallic. The Sport Sedan and the 6 passenger coupe came in two tone. Upper body Banff Green Metallic-lower body Berwick Green Metallic or upper body Lima Tan Metallic-lower body Haiti Biege Metallic.
This color information comes from the V-8 Album which was published by the Early Ford V-8 Club. A reprint of this book is available from the club and can be purchased on this site. The book does not give the code for each color.

  Marilyn-

Paint code 05 is the code for Lima Tan Metallic, a seldom-seen color on a 1949 Mercury. The corresponding interior trim code for this color is 58 (Green Check Broadcloth), or 60 (Beige Cord). I have only seen one car built in this color, a 1949 coupe I used to own that now resides in TX.
